Price Range & Condition
The condition of a property plays an important role in determining its value, with the degree of impact varying by property type, size and location.
For 14, Litchfield Avenue, we estimate a market value of £502,369 and a rental value of £3,587 per month when presented in very good decorative order. Should the property require extensive cosmetic improvement, those figures would reduce to £444,956 and £3,177 per month respectively.
